The Wreck of the Admella: And Other Poems is a collection of poems written by George French Angas and published in 1874. The title poem, The Wreck of the Admella, is a narrative poem that tells the story of the sinking of the Admella, a steamship that was wrecked off the coast of South Australia in 1859. The poem is based on the true events of the disaster and is a tribute to the bravery of the survivors and rescuers.The collection also includes a number of other poems on a variety of subjects, including nature, love, and mythology. Some of the poems are written in a traditional style, while others experiment with form and structure.Throughout the collection, Angas demonstrates a keen eye for detail and a love of the natural world. He also explores themes of loss, mortality, and the power of the human spirit to overcome adversity.Overall, The Wreck of the Admella: And Other Poems is a fascinating glimpse into the work of a talented poet of the Victorian era.
